1983 Renault 11 vs. 2005 Renault Megane

To start off, 2005 Renault Megane is newer by 22 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1983 Renault 11.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1983 Renault 11 would be higher. At 1,998 cc (4 cylinders), 2005 Renault Megane is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Renault Megane (133 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 52 more horse power than 1983 Renault 11. (81 HP @ 5000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Renault Megane should accelerate faster than 1983 Renault 11.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Renault Megane weights approximately 825 kg more than 1983 Renault 11.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 1983 Renault 11 (139 Nm) has 33 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Renault Megane. (106 Nm). This means 1983 Renault 11 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Renault Megane.
